Order entered July 1, 2015

In The Court of Appeals Fifth District of Texas at Dallas No. 05-15-00409-CR No. 05-15-00410-CR

ERIC JAMES BALLOU, Appellant

V.

THE STATE OF TEXAS, Appellee

On Appeal from the County Court at Law Rockwall County, Texas Trial Court Cause Nos. CR15-0124, CR15-0125

ORDER The Court GRANTS court reporter Deborah K. Hamon’s motion for extension of time to

file the reporter’s record.

We ORDER Ms. Hamon to file the reporter’s record within TEN (10) DAYS from the

date of this order.

/s/ LANA MYERS JUSTICE
